Transaction 3da8eaacdd866efcac868dfb86b36e6bcf1b2c4120973f1a1924687ca1cfe43b
1 Input
1 Output
-
3da8eaacdd866efcac868dfb86b36e6bcf1b2c4120973f1a1924687ca1cfe43b:0
- value
- 18645682
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c81233dc3dc9d53659ab89d30eb29f5ecf0b5fd
- address
- bc1q0jqjx0wrmjw4xev6hzwnp6ef7hk0pd0acxawyv